These are just a few examples; I could give more. In the story of Zacchaeus, Jesus calls the tax collector down from the sycamore tree. Zacchaeus had become very wealthy by abusing his position and defrauding his neighbors, but when his house is visited by Jesus, his world changes. He gives half of his possessions to the poor and pays back all those he s cheated four times over! This isn t a man trying to make right on his sins; this is a man who has been so fully freed by the gospel that he s lost the distinction between what is his and what is his neighbor s he can only see all of it as a gift from the hand of God himself! When you see that kind of giving joyous, unselfconscious, free it s a remarkable thing. But when Jesus Christ gets hold of his people with the good news of his death and resurrection, that s the kind of freedom you can expect! Your gifts to this congregation make a difference. November 18th at 3:00pm Dawn Holmquist, soprano, will join the Grey Notes and pianist Dan Birdston in a show which will include vocal ensembles, Piano solos, and end with a scene from The Music Man. The Grey Notes are five men from the Voices of Experience choir at MacPhail Center for Music in Minneapolis, who got together to work on barbershop songs, and expanded from there into literature including: classical, gospel, folk and jazz. Dan Bridston has worked for many years as a professional musician before retiring to Minnesota. Dawn Holmquist is a well known in Isanti as a wonderful singer and theater producer. 5 Faith Lutheran Confirmation and Youth Fall retreat The trip started off with the van refusing to run and a call to a rental company. The 2018 Ford passenger van that we rented was pretty nice, I guess, but it lacked the character of our much more awesome van. We made stops at Palisade Head, the tallest cliff in MN, and Caribou Falls on the way up the North Shore. We had supper at Sven and Ole s in Grand Marais and then made our way up the Gunflint Trail and got settled in. Evening prayer around the campfire ended our Thursday and morning prayer outside the cabins began our Friday. Friday was filled with ziplines, high winds, pontoon rides, bologna sandwiches, not getting anywhere near the Canadian border (you can prove anything), and a hike up some spectacular cliffs. After supper, we closed the night with evening prayer and the kids preparing to be confirmed on October 28 had their final class. We had fun playing board games into the night and after a good night sleep (somewhat interrupted see other side!) we loaded the van and went home. Thanks to everyone who came along and helped make some wonderful memories!
6 Brother Bear! Around 4:00 am one of our cabins was visited by brother bear. He tried some grape juice, ate a bag of chips, exploded a can of parmesan cheese, and ran off with our trash can stuck on his head or paw, but not before taking a bite out of our scrabble game!
